Understanding Harbor's Abilities
Harbor, the water-bending Agent, is equipped with a unique set of abilities that allow him to control the battlefield and provide cover for his team. Understanding each of these abilities is crucial to playing him effectively. Let's break down each ability and explore how they can be used in different situations.
High Tide (E)
High Tide is Harbor's signature ability and a key component of his kit. It allows him to summon a wave of water that travels along the ground, creating a wall of water that blocks vision. This ability is incredibly versatile and can be used in a variety of ways, such as cutting off sightlines, blocking chokepoints, or providing cover for your team when pushing into a site. The wave's path can be controlled by moving your crosshair, allowing you to curve the wall around corners and adapt to the changing battlefield.
To effectively use High Tide, it’s important to communicate with your team and coordinate your pushes. Tell them where you plan to place the wall and when you plan to move. This will allow them to take advantage of the cover and maximize their impact. Experiment with different angles and curves to find the most effective ways to block vision and create opportunities for your team.
Cove (Q)
Cove is a throwable water shield that creates a small dome of protection upon impact. This ability is perfect for quickly blocking vision or providing cover in a pinch. Think of it as a mini-smokescreen that can be deployed rapidly. Use it to protect yourself while planting the Spike, revive a teammate, or push through a dangerous area. The Cove is particularly effective in close-quarters combat, where it can disrupt enemy vision and give you a tactical advantage.
One of the key advantages of Cove is its quick deployment time. Unlike some other smoke abilities, which have a delay before activating, Cove creates a shield almost instantly. This makes it ideal for reacting to unexpected threats or quickly creating cover when you're caught in the open. Don't be afraid to use it aggressively to surprise your opponents and gain the upper hand.
Cascade (C)
Cascade is another water wall ability, but unlike High Tide, it travels in a straight line and is shorter in length. This makes it ideal for quickly blocking off specific angles or creating a temporary barrier in tight spaces. Cascade can be used to isolate enemies, cut off their escape routes, or provide cover for your team when moving through narrow corridors. It's a great tool for controlling the flow of combat and dictating the terms of engagement.
One of the best ways to use Cascade is to combine it with other abilities. For example, you can use it to block off an angle while your teammate throws a grenade or Molotov cocktail. This can force enemies out of cover and make them vulnerable to attack. Alternatively, you can use Cascade to create a temporary barrier while you revive a teammate, giving them the protection they need to get back into the fight.
Reckoning (X / Ultimate)
Reckoning is Harbor's ultimate ability, and it's a game-changer. It summons a geyser pool on the targeted area. Enemies within the area are concussed successively. This ability is great for flushing out enemies from behind cover, disrupting their positions, or setting up your team for an aggressive push. Use it wisely to turn the tide of battle and secure victory.
The key to using Reckoning effectively is timing and placement. You need to anticipate where your enemies are likely to be and target your ultimate accordingly. It's also important to communicate with your team and coordinate your push. Tell them when you're going to use Reckoning and where you want them to focus their fire. This will allow them to capitalize on the chaos and secure easy kills.
